The Outdoor Studio has done some large installations over the years, one of our favorite was a magnetically coupled kinetic facade of a museum in Livingston, Louisiana, called L.I.G.O. (Laser Interferometer Gravitational Wave Observatory….no way to explain it here, but you can learn more about it here).Given the structure of our wrap around enclosure for Market Street, we’ve been working on extending the parabolic curve of the walls upwards with counterbalanced pendulums driven by the wind and coupled to each other with small magnets. It’s hard to describe the complex motions this thing creates, we’ll post a video of it here as well.
